Ahmedabad, May 21 (IANS) Captain Shreyas Iyer (58) and Venkatesh Iyer (51) led KKR to a big win over SRH in Qualifier 1, securing a spot in the final of the IPL 2024.

SRH will get another chance to reach the final by facing the winner of the Eliminator match between Rajasthan Royals and Royal Challengers Bengaluru in Chennai on Friday.

Chasing 160, KKR got off to a flying start with openers Rahmanullah Gurbaz and Sunil Narine scoring quickly. They added 44 runs in 20 balls before T. Natrajan dismissed Gurbaz for 23 in the fourth over. Narine (21) was removed by Pat Cummins soon after the powerplay, leaving KKR at 67/2.

Shreyas Iyer and Venkatesh Iyer then took control, building a match-winning partnership of 97 runs for the third wicket. Both players hit four sixes and five fours each, reaching their half-centuries and securing the win with 38 balls to spare.

Earlier, KKR bowled out SRH for 159 in 19.3 overs. SRH had a poor start, losing opener Travis Head for a duck and three more wickets in the first six overs, leaving them at 45/4. Mitchell Starc was on fire, taking three of the four wickets in the powerplay.

Rahul Tripathi and Heinrich Klaasen tried to stabilize SRH with a quick 62-run partnership. Tripathi scored a 29-ball fifty before Varun Chakaravarthy broke the stand. Klaasen scored 32 before getting out.

Abdul Samad and Tripathi added some runs, but a mix-up ended Tripathi’s innings at 55. SRH couldn’t recover and kept losing wickets. Captain Pat Cummins hit a late 30 off 24 balls, pushing the total past 150, before Andre Russell dismissed him in the final over.

For KKR, Starc was the standout bowler with figures of 3-34, while Chakaravarthy took two wickets.

IPL 2024 SRH vs KKR Brief scores:

Sunrisers Hyderabad 159 all out in 19.3 overs (Rahul Tripathi 55, Heinrich Klaasen 32; Mitchell Starc 3/34, Varun Chakaravarthy 2-26) lost to Kolkata Knight Riders 164/2 in 13.4 overs (Shreyas Iyer 58*, Venkatesh Iyer 51*; T. Natarajan 1-22) by eight wickets.
